18.Option C-Rhodopsin Accumulates.
When You are in a immense Light area,Your Cones helps in Vision.
During this time of Intense light Rhodopsin pigments decompose .
But when you Enter a Dark place, these Rod cells regenerates and accumulates which helps Vision in Dimi light(scotopsci Vision)
Since Rhodopsin regeneration takes some time,This is why you cant see for a while soon as you enter dark area from lighted area.
19.Option C-Ceruminous Glands.
Outer Ear Include Pinna and ear Canal.
Ear canal Contains-
1.Modified sweat glands(Ceruminous galnds) that Secreates Cerumen(wax)
2.some small hairs may also be present in Ear canal,Especially in old age.
